“We can no longer sleep with two eyes closed” – Women raise alarm, call for urgent security intervention before lives are lost

 

Tension is currently brewing at Obioma Estate in Lodu Ahiaeke, Umuahia North LGA of Abia State, as residents—predominantly women—have raised alarm over an imminent attack by suspected Fulani herdsmen.

 

According to the women, the problem started when herders allowed their cattle to destroy farmlands in the area, particularly cassava and corn farms belonging to the residents. When the women confronted the herdsmen, the situation reportedly escalated into a heated faceoff.

 

Eyewitnesses told All Facts Newspaper that the herdsmen allegedly harassed the women, brandishing cutlasses and issuing threats, forcing the women to flee into their houses for safety.

 

The herdsmen later moved with their cattle towards another location near the timber market axis, where a fresh clash broke out between them and another group of locals. The confrontation led to several injuries, including one of the herdsmen.

 

Although the clash did not happen at Obioma Estate, residents say they fear for their lives after hearing reports that the herdsmen vowed to return to their estate for a retaliatory attack.

 

“We are living in fear. Our children and husbands are afraid to go to farm. We need government and security agencies to come now before lives are lost,” one of the women lamented.

 

The residents are now calling on the Abia State Government, security agencies, and community leaders to urgently intervene to avert what they described as a looming crisis.
